Performance Overview
Gaming PCs have long been considered the gold standard for high-performance gaming. Built with full-sized components, such as dedicated desktop GPUs, superior cooling systems, and powerful processors, gaming desktops deliver consistent and scalable performance. In the Pakistani market, assembling a custom PC with high-end specifications often provides better performance for the price, especially with access to local suppliers and customization options.
Conversely, gaming laptops have improved significantly in recent years. High-performance models from brands such as ASUS, MSI, and HP offer strong gaming capabilities in a portable form. However, their compact design can limit cooling efficiency and overall power output, making them more suitable for casual to intermediate gaming.
Cost and Value for Money
Gaming PCs generally offer more value in terms of performance-to-price ratio. Buyers can choose individual components to build a system within their budget. However, the additional investment in peripherals such as monitors, keyboards, and power backup units must be considered. In Pakistan, where price sensitivity is high, custom-built PCs often prove more economical for users focused on raw performance.
Gaming laptops, while more expensive upfront due to import duties and integrated hardware, offer an all-in-one solution. They eliminate the need for extra accessories and are ideal for users seeking simplicity and convenience.
Portability and Practical Use
For users who prioritize mobility, such as students or professionals who travel frequently, gaming laptops offer clear advantages. Their compact design, built-in display, and battery power make them ideal for flexible gaming or work environments.
Gaming PCs, on the other hand, are best suited for fixed setups. Their larger size and dependency on external peripherals make them ideal for home use or dedicated gaming stations.
Upgradability and Longevity
One of the most compelling benefits of a gaming PC is its upgradability. Users can easily replace or enhance components such as the graphics card, memory, or storage. This ensures long-term viability and adaptability to future gaming demands. In Pakistan, replacement parts and upgrade options are widely available through local markets and online tech platforms.
Gaming laptops, while convenient, offer limited upgrade potential. Most models allow only RAM or storage enhancements. As game requirements evolve, users may eventually need to invest in an entirely new system.
Market Availability in Pakistan
Gaming laptops are more readily available in Pakistan through both online and physical retailers. Platforms such as Daraz, Paklap, and Mega.pk regularly stock a variety of models and offer installment plans, making laptops accessible to a wider audience.
For gaming PCs, parts can be sourced from tech hubs like Hafeez Center in Lahore or Techno City in Karachi. Although it requires more effort, building or buying a desktop system can yield superior long-term value and performance.
Conclusion:
Choosing between a gaming PC and a laptop ultimately depends on your specific requirements.
- For students or professionals who require mobility and ease of use, a gaming laptop is a practical option.
- For gamers seeking top-tier performance, customization, and long-term value, a gaming PC remains the optimal choice.
Understanding your usage patterns, available budget, and upgrade expectations will help determine the best fit. Always compare prices, check for warranties, and consider your long-term gaming and productivity goals before making a final decision.
